Position Overview:
Collects blood specimens, as well as receives, handles and processes specimens for Laboratory testing. Interacts with patients of diverse ages, backgrounds, values, beliefs and behavior. Receives, sorts and accessions specimens, assigning to appropriate pre-analytic and analytic workflow. Completes computerized tasks related to patient registration and/or test order entry, specimen collection, receiving and processing. Performs basic post‑analytic tasks, including distributing reports, storing and/or retrieving specimens. Completes quality‑related tasks such as documentation of work, maintaining a clean, stocked and safe work area, and monitoring pending work, as well as escalating priority work. Operates and/or uses basic pre‑analytic lab equipment. Adheres to all local/state/federal regulations, codes, policies and procedures to ensure privacy and safety while delivering optimal patient care.

Skills and Knowledge:
- Knowledge of standard principles, processes, procedures and equipment related to:
- ordering Laboratory testing
- collecting blood specimens
- compassionately and effectively interacting with patients
- handling and processing biological specimens routinely submitted to the Laboratory for analysis
- Ability to accurately, precisely and reliably perform job duties and assigned tasks.
- Ability to organize and prioritize job duties and assignments for completion within expected timeframes.
- Compassionate and effective interaction with patients of diverse ages, backgrounds, values, beliefs and behaviors.
- Workflow management: responding to fluctuations in volume, unexpected situations (such as equipment or IS failure), shift‑to‑shift hand‑offs, STAT test orders, specimen integrity issues and regular review of pending logs and priority assignments.
- Adherence to practices and procedures: following standard practices in sequence, knowledge of applicable regulations and policies ensuring privacy and safety.
- Critical thinking, problem‑solving and decision‑making: recognizing and escalating complex deviations, problems and unusual occurrences.
- Effective verbal and written communication skills and the ability to work collaboratively in a setting that requires accurate information exchange.
